C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Thiol-dependent hydrolysis of ester, thioester, amide, peptide
CC         and isopeptide bonds formed by the C-terminal Gly of ubiquitin (a 76-
CC         residue protein attached to proteins as an intracellular targeting
CC         signal).; EC=3.4.19.12; Evidence={ECO:0000256|ARBA:ARBA00000707};
CC   -!- SIMILARITY: Belongs to the peptidase C19 family.
CC       {ECO:0000256|ARBA:ARBA00009085}.
